Huskers Head to Los Angeles for Holiday Clash with USC

The Nebraska women’s basketball team hits the road for the Thanksgiving holiday to take on USC in Los Angeles on Friday, Nov. 23. Tip-off between the Huskers (4-1) and Trojans (2-1) is set for 4 p.m. A free live audio stream will also be available on Huskers.com.

USC enters Friday’s game against Nebraska with a 2-1 record after running to a 72-58 victory over Arkansas State. All 10 Trojans who played scored in the game. The Trojans opened the year with a 63-52 loss to perennial West Coast power Gonzaga before bouncing back with a 65-56 win over Pepperdine USC’s game with Nebraska will mark its fourth consecutive home game.

Overall, USC has had only 10 players see action early in the season, and only eight have played in all three games. As a team, USC has averaged 63.0 points per game, while surrendering just 59.0. The Trojans have hit just 40.5 percent of their shots from the field, including just 24.2 percent (8-33) of their three-pointers. USC’s experience inside has translated into a plus-12.3 rebound margin. But the Trojans also carry a minus-4.7 team turnover margin, turning the ball over an average of 22 times per game.

USC is an even 3-3 against Nebraska, with the Huskers taking wins in the past three meetings. Most recently beating USC 68-50 last season in Nebraska.
